A denial of service vulnerability exists in the cgiserver.cgi JSON command parser functionality of reolink RLC-410W v3.0.0.136_20121102. A specially-crafted HTTP request can lead to a reboot. Search param is not object. An attacker can send an HTTP request to trigger this vulnerability.

Plain-English summary

This issue can let an unauthenticated network attacker reboot an affected Reolink camera with a crafted HTTP request. The documented impact is availability loss, not data theft or code execution. Business urgency is highest where cameras support physical security, safety monitoring, or operations continuity.

Executive priority

Prioritize remediation where affected cameras protect facilities, safety operations, or regulated environments. This is an availability vulnerability: it can disrupt monitoring without needing credentials. If affected devices are internet-exposed, treat isolation or access restriction as urgent while confirming vendor firmware status.

Technical view

CVE-2021-44411 is an input-validation flaw in the cgiserver.cgi JSON command parser for Reolink RLC-410W v3.0.0.136_20121102. The parser mishandles a non-object search parameter, and a crafted HTTP request can trigger a device reboot. CVSS is 8.6, network-accessible, low complexity, no privileges, no user interaction.

Likely exposure

Exposure is most likely on Reolink RLC-410W cameras running firmware v3.0.0.136_20121102 where the camera web/API service is reachable from untrusted networks. The CVE metadata does not provide broader product or version ranges, so assume only the named model and firmware unless vendor guidance says otherwise.

Exploitation context

The source bundle does not show CISA KEV listing or cited evidence of active exploitation. The vulnerability is publicly documented by Cisco Talos, and the CVSS vector indicates remote, unauthenticated, low-complexity triggering. Treat public or broadly reachable camera interfaces as higher risk.

Researcher notes

Evidence is specific to Reolink RLC-410W v3.0.0.136_20121102 and CWE-20. The CVE record lists generic affected fields as n/a, so do not expand scope without vendor confirmation. No source in the bundle names a patch, workaround, or active exploitation.

Mitigation direction

  • Check Reolink and Talos guidance for fixed firmware or official mitigation.
  • Remove public internet exposure for affected camera web/API interfaces.
  • Restrict management access to trusted VPN or administrative networks only.
  • Prioritize replacement or isolation if no supported firmware fix exists.
  • Monitor affected cameras for unexpected reboots or availability loss.

Validation and detection

  • Inventory Reolink RLC-410W cameras and record firmware versions.
  • Identify any devices running v3.0.0.136_20121102.
  • Confirm whether cgiserver.cgi or the web interface is reachable externally.
  • Review firewall, VPN, and management-network restrictions for camera access.
  • Check uptime and monitoring data for unexplained reboot patterns.
